Software Engineer developing and maintaining secure ML infrastructure and automation at Yelp. Collaborating with cross-functional teams to protect users from fraud and spam.
Responsibilities
Design, build, and maintain secure, compliant ML infrastructure and automation adapted for high-sensitivity environments.
Develop and productionize machine learning and data pipelines serving real-time models that fight fraudulent traffic, spam, and bots.
Extract valuable signals from massive datasets, using your expertise to turn raw data into actionable insights.
Dive deep into data to uncover patterns indicative of suspicious or fraudulent behavior and iterate on detection signals.
Drive adoption of best practices in MLOps (model versioning, CI/CD for ML, monitoring) and ensure robust privacy/data protection controls.
Collaborate closely with teams across Yelp, including Core ML, Security, and Product, to proactively defend our users and business metrics.
Provide technical mentorship and contribute to the continuous improvement of engineering standards and experimentation processes.
Requirements
Solid foundation in software engineering and machine learning/data engineering best practices.
Experience designing or adapting ML infrastructure, MLOps tooling, and data pipelines in Python (e.g., pandas, NumPy, scikit-learn, TensorFlow, XGBoost), Spark, AWS (e.g., S3, Redshift), and modern databases (e.g., SQL/NoSQL).
Demonstrated ability to build large-scale, real-time distributed systems for detecting abuse, fraud, or adversarial behavior.
Deep understanding of privacy, data protection, secure engineering, and access control within ML systems.
Comfort working independently in a fast-paced, ambiguous environment, with the curiosity and tenacity to tackle evolving problems.
Excellent communication skills and a collaborative mindset, especially when handling sensitive projects under NDA.
Bonus: Experience with Kubernetes, MLflow, Kubeflow, Airflow, Scala, MapReduce, Flink, Cassandra, or related technologies.
Software Engineer contractor supporting Black Book's Business Systems team in building scalable applications. Focused on developing and maintaining the Transactional Billing Automation platform for improved operations.
Sr Python Developer needed for hybrid role in Mississauga, ON. Must have Python, REST APIs, FastAPI/Django/Flask, Gen AI, AI/ML, microservices, AWS, CI/CD, Docker, and database experience.
Senior Software Engineer developing Java and Angular applications for 3Pillar Global. Collaborating with teams to drive innovative software solutions with a focus on client success.
Senior Backend Engineer for Investigator team at Corelight. Architecting scalable cloud - native systems to disrupt cyber attacks using network data insights.
Senior Backend Engineer joining Movable Ink's analytics team to build scalable backend systems. Designing data pipelines and mentoring junior engineers on software engineering best practices.
Distributed Systems Engineer at Movable Ink designing and implementing high - performance distributed software systems. Collaborating closely with other teams and delivering value to major brands.
Senior C++ Engineer developing high - quality software solutions at Manulife. Collaborating within cross - functional teams to ensure production reliability and performance.
Senior Backend Developer at Tempo improving time management solutions. Develop scalable software and APIs using Java/Kotlin while collaborating with cross - functional teams.
Backend Engineer developing and enhancing features for Deel's platform. Collaborating with teams to deliver seamless experiences and APIs while focusing on customer - centric solutions.